Output e59c828f8629bfd86be398ccd7ace876a12c260558f6876da0635f72e512e4eb:4

value
970603898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 61661c36b326584498ca2b546f87e5a4c5891dae OP_EQUALVERIFY OP_CHECKSIG
address
19szsMG2x68ridDywUHDDqKKueLfMDunCc
transaction
e59c828f8629bfd86be398ccd7ace876a12c260558f6876da0635f72e512e4eb
spent
true